数据库句子是什么类型
-
数据库句子通常指的是在数据库中执行的SQL语句。SQL(Structured Query Language)是一种用于管理和操作关系型数据库的语言。数据库句子的类型可以分为以下几种:
-
数据查询语句(SELECT):用于从数据库中检索数据。可以使用各种条件和过滤器来选择特定的数据。
-
数据插入语句(INSERT):用于将新数据插入到数据库表中。可以一次插入单行数据或者插入多行数据。
-
数据更新语句(UPDATE):用于更新已存在的数据。可以更新整个表中的数据或者只更新满足特定条件的数据。
-
数据删除语句(DELETE):用于从数据库中删除数据。可以删除整个表中的数据或者只删除满足特定条件的数据。
-
数据定义语句(DDL):用于定义数据库对象,如表、索引、视图等。DDL语句包括创建(CREATE)、修改(ALTER)和删除(DROP)等操作。
-
数据控制语句(DCL):用于控制数据库的访问权限和安全性。DCL语句包括授权(GRANT)和撤销授权(REVOKE)等操作。
以上是数据库句子的主要类型,它们可以根据具体需求和业务逻辑进行组合和使用。SQL语言的灵活性和功能强大使得数据库句子可以完成各种复杂的数据操作和管理任务。
1年前 -
-
数据库句子可以根据其功能和语法特点分为以下几种类型:
-
数据定义语句(DDL):用于定义数据库结构、表和其他对象。常见的DDL语句包括CREATE(创建对象)、ALTER(修改对象)和DROP(删除对象)等。例如,CREATE TABLE用于创建表,ALTER TABLE用于修改表结构,DROP TABLE用于删除表。
-
数据查询语句(DQL):用于从数据库中检索数据。最常见的DQL语句是SELECT,它允许用户指定要检索的数据和条件。例如,SELECT * FROM table_name将返回表中的所有数据。
-
数据操作语句(DML):用于操作数据库中的数据,包括插入、更新和删除数据。常见的DML语句包括INSERT(插入数据)、UPDATE(更新数据)和DELETE(删除数据)等。例如,INSERT INTO table_name (column1, column2) VALUES (value1, value2)用于向表中插入数据。
-
数据控制语句(DCL):用于控制数据库用户的访问权限。常见的DCL语句包括GRANT(授予权限)和REVOKE(撤销权限)等。例如,GRANT SELECT ON table_name TO user_name允许用户具有对特定表的查询权限。
-
事务控制语句(TCL):用于管理数据库中的事务。常见的TCL语句包括COMMIT(提交事务)、ROLLBACK(回滚事务)和SAVEPOINT(保存点)等。例如,COMMIT用于将事务的更改永久保存到数据库中。
总之,数据库句子根据其功能和语法特点可以分为DDL、DQL、DML、DCL和TCL五种类型,用于定义数据库结构、查询数据、操作数据、控制用户权限和管理事务。
1年前 -
-
数据库句子是指在数据库中执行的SQL语句,它用来对数据库进行操作和查询。数据库句子可以分为以下几类:
-
数据定义语句(DDL):用于定义数据库的结构,包括创建、修改和删除数据库、表、视图、索引等对象。常见的DDL语句包括CREATE、ALTER和DROP。
-
数据操作语句(DML):用于对数据库中的数据进行操作,包括插入、更新和删除数据。常见的DML语句包括INSERT、UPDATE和DELETE。
-
数据查询语句(DQL):用于从数据库中查询数据,包括SELECT语句。SELECT语句是最常用的数据库句子,用于从一个或多个表中检索数据。
-
数据控制语句(DCL):用于控制数据库的访问权限和事务处理,包括GRANT、REVOKE和COMMIT等语句。
-
事务控制语句(TCL):用于控制数据库中的事务,包括BEGIN、COMMIT和ROLLBACK等语句。事务用于保证数据库操作的原子性、一致性、隔离性和持久性。
数据库句子的类型和用途不同,每种类型的语句都有特定的语法和操作流程。在实际应用中,根据需求选择合适的数据库句子类型来对数据库进行操作和查询。
1年前 -